Nothinig is working.

Now its common sense.
the zImage goes in both the Kernel AND Recovery slot. (they even tell you where things go with little descriptions)
The system.rfs goes in Factoryfs
The Param.lfs goes in Param.lfs
and the cache goes in the cache slot.​
